A reverse mortgage is a mortgage made by a mortgage lender to a property owner using the home as safety and security or collateral. Which is significantly various than with a traditional mortgage, where the home owner uses their income to pay for the financial debt with time. Nonetheless, with a reverse home loan, the car loan amount (financing equilibrium) grows with time due to the fact that the house owner is not making monthly mortgage settlements.

These mortgages have a fixed rates of interest and repayment amount for the finance's period but require the customer to pay off the financing balance after a specified period, as identified by the lending institution. california loan officer. Tom is interested in acquiring a $200,000 home. He chooses a 7-year balloon mortgage with a 3.75% fixed rate of interest


For the entire 7-year term, Tom's monthly settlements will be based upon this fixed rate of interest. After 7 years, the staying finance equilibrium will end up being due. Then, Tom must either pay off the impressive equilibrium in a round figure, re-finance the funding, or offer the residential or commercial property to cover the balloon repayment.
